120 Coffee Table by Adico
Designed by Adico
The 120 coffee table by Adico is a compact and elegant piece that brings timeless simplicity to any environment.
It combines a sturdy structure with clean, minimalist lines that make it a natural fit for terraces, cafés, lounges, and modern home interiors. Its balanced proportions and refined silhouette allow it to complement a wide range of seating styles, enhancing spaces without overwhelming them.
Durable and versatile, the 120 coffee table performs beautifully both indoors and outdoors thanks to its weather-resistant construction and high-quality finishes. Its smooth surface and stable frame make it ideal for casual gatherings, relaxing moments, or everyday use, providing a practical and stylish platform for beverages, décor, or personal items. Compact yet impactful, the 120 adds functionality while maintaining a light, uncluttered presence in any setting.
Finish:
Metallic structure, polished stainless steel or epoxy paint
Lacquered MDF table top
Please refer to the brochure for finishes
Dimensions:
120A – 600mmW x 600mmD x 320mmH
120B – 1000mmW x 1000mmD x 320mmH
120C – 1200mmW x 800mmD x 320mmH

Adico
Adico is a Portuguese company with a rich history, founded in 1920. Originally focused on creating durable metal furniture for hospitals, Adico has since grown to become the oldest metal furniture manufacturer in Portugal—and one of the oldest in Europe still going strong. The company’s legacy is built on a foundation of timeless design and exceptional craftsmanship.
In the 1930s, Adico expanded its range to include outdoor furniture, debuting one of its most iconic creations: the legendary Portuguese chair. Inspired by the innovative German Bauhaus school and the sleek, curved steel tube designs of visionaries like René Herbst, Marcel Breuer, and Mies van der Rohe, this chair has become a beloved symbol of Portuguese heritage. Still a staple in cafés and public spaces across the country, especially in cities with protected heritage sites, it remains as iconic today as it was when first created.
Today, Adico continues to innovate, designing and producing high-quality furniture for both indoor and outdoor spaces. Recognized worldwide, it stands as a leader in the hospitality furniture industry, known for its timeless style and enduring legacy.
